Physical Meanings
•The thermal wind is a vertical shear in the geostrophic wind caused by a horizontal temperature gradient. Its name is a misnomer, because the thermal wind is not actually a wind, but rather a wind gradient.
•The vertical shear (including direction and speed) of geostrophic wind is related to the horizontal variation of temperature.
•è The thermal wind equation is an extremely useful diagnostic tool, which is often used to check analyses of the observed wind and temperature fields for consistency.
èIt can also be used to estimate the mean horizontal temperature advection in a layer.
èThermal wind blows parallel to the isotherms with the warm air to the right facing downstream in the Northern Hemisphere.
